When you get there, the Osbourne lights are an absolute must-do, as well as the holiday IllumiNations. Another great thing to do is do some resort-hopping to see all of the gingerbread set-ups. My favorite areas are the Epcot resorts and the monorail loop (including a detour to Wilderness Lodge).

Cinderella's Holiday Wish,Castle Dream Lights,Holiday Tag for IllumiNations,Osborne Family Spectale of Dancing Lights,Mickey's Jingle Jungle Parade,Candlelight Processional,Holiday display windows in shops on Main Street USA and Sunset Boulevard,decorated campsites at Fort Wilderness,Gingerbread House at Grand Floridian etc.,etc.:)

Also wreaths,Trees,garland,lights,etc. EVERYWHERE!:)
